the basic question im asking is can someone trying to charge a dead battery on my mk6 (rwd 2004 floor gearbox 2.4) manage to wipe my keys memory and kick in my immobiliser?


apologies for not being so active on here but im fuming with these rac c nuts. my alternator went so battery was dying a slow death, it did well for 30miles. anyway them a***holes got called i got this buffoon bumbling around my seat trying to simply charge my battery. it started briefly then it stopped. he tried again then thats when the immobiliser kicked in. i wont bore you with the crappy customer service that carried on after that including my van eventually being recovered 20hours later.....

ive never in the year and a half of owning the van had immobiliser problems and the key eventually had to be reprogrammed. i did notice he kept the ignition on whilst disconnecting the battery before it happened, maybe significant or not. theyre basically saying its nothing to do with them as their tech team says its not their fault. i had to pay for the reprogramming. is my hunch right or do they get away with it?

The imoviliseer does not suddenly kick in
It is active every time the ignition is turned of

Running the van will no alternator and a dying battery has be seen before as a simple method of deleting known keys from immobiliser.

You can’t blame the RAC guy for something that’s a known fault, blame yourself for not stopping the van and repairing it before the battery was totally flat.
